Centradenia is a genus of herbaceous perennials belonging to the Melastomataceae family. Native to the tropical regions of Central and South America, these plants are known for their preference for warm, humid environments and filtered sunlight, making them excellent candidates for indoor cultivation.

Optimal growth for Centradenia requires a temperature range between 18°C and 25°C. The plant is sensitive to cold drafts and sudden temperature fluctuations, which can cause leaf drop or slowed development. Consequently, it is best suited for stable greenhouse conditions or protected domestic spaces.

The soil requirements involve a well-draining, nutrient-rich substrate, preferably with a slightly acidic pH. Incorporating peat moss and perlite into the potting mix ensures the necessary aeration for the roots while maintaining enough moisture to sustain the plant's active growth cycle.

Botanically, the plant is characterized by its distinct four-angled stems and ovate leaves with prominent veins. The flowers, which typically bloom in shades of pink or purple, are arranged in terminal cymes, providing a long-lasting display of color during the growing season.

In terms of practical use, Centradenia is widely utilized as a decorative ornamental plant, particularly in hanging baskets or as a border plant in temperate climates. Regular pruning and pinching of the tips are essential horticultural practices to encourage fuller growth and a more attractive shape.

Common pests affecting Centradenia include spider mites and mealybugs, which thrive in low-humidity environments. Regular misting and proper plant spacing are effective ways to prevent infestations and maintain plant health throughout the year.

Disease management focuses primarily on preventing fungal infections caused by overwatering. Root rot and stem decay are the most prevalent issues, which can be mitigated by ensuring the pots have adequate drainage holes and by avoiding water accumulation in the crown of the plant.
